In equipment reports, I use the phrase
forward momentum to refer to something a little deeper and more encompassing than what's meant by that well-worn Brit-fi expression
pace, rhythm, and timing (
PRaT).
Pace refers to the speed at which a piece of music is being played, and the accurate reproduction of that speed requires audio sources with good dynamic pitch stability. (Digital folk always lord it over LP clingers for digital's superior pitch stability.)
